Industrial Engineering Technician troubleshoots issues related to manufacturing operations and industrial layout. Studies and records time, motion, methods, and speed to improve efficiency. Being an Industrial Engineering Technician establishes a standard production rate in performance of maintenance, production, clerical, and other worker operations. Typically requires a high school diploma or its equivalent. Additionally, Industrial Engineering Technician typically reports to a supervisor. The Industrial Engineering Technician possesses a moderate understanding of general aspects of the job. Works under the close direction of senior personnel in the functional area.
